松科3个树种针叶的营养成分分析  被引量:2

Analysis of Nutritive Compositions of Conifer Needles from 3 Pinaceae Trees

摘  要:通过测定松科3个树种云南松、华山松和云南油杉针叶的氨基酸、粗蛋白、粗脂肪和总糖含量,进行相关数据分析。结果表明,3种针叶内均含有17种氨基酸;其氨基酸平均含量最高的是谷氨酸、天冬氨酸、精氨酸和苏氨酸,最低的是组氨酸、蛋氨酸和半胱氨酸;3种针叶各种氨基酸含量大小依次为云南松>华山松>云南油杉;3种针叶粗蛋白含量分别为11.37%、13.72%和7.28%;粗脂肪含量分别为6.18%、10.82%和2.76%,总糖含量分别为4.85%、6.54%和7.35%。在与其他针叶树种针叶比较的基础上,探讨了云南松和华山松作为医药原料和畜禽饲料的开发应用前景。The content of amino acids, crude proteins, crude fats and total sugars in leaves of Pinus yunnanensis, Pinus armandii, Keteleeria evelyniana were analyzed. The results show that all 3 conifer needles contain 17 amino acids. The highest amino acids content in these 3 conifer needles were glutamic acid, aspartic acid, arginine, threonine and the lowest content were histidine, methionine, cysteine. The order of amino acids content in 3 conifer needles was Pinus yunnanensis 〉 Pinus armandii 〉 Keteleeria evelyniana. The contents of crude proteins in Pinus yunnanensis, Pinus armandii and Keteleeria evelyniana's leaf were 11.37 %, 13.72 % and 7.28 %, the contents of crude fats were 6. 18 %, 10. 82 % and 2.76 %, the contents of total sugars were 4. 85 %, 6.54 % and 7.35 % respectively. Compared with other conifers needles, future prospects were discussed for the needles as raw materials for medicine and feedstuff.
